Мне нужно составить процедуру генерации (заполнение случайными числами в введенном диапазоне) обычной квадратной матрицы.
Изначально задание было таким, программа работает. Но преподаватель сказал, сделать так, чтобы матрица объявлялась в главной программе, только потом передавалась в процедуру.
Я не знаю как это сделать, помогите, пожалуйста.

Изначально задание было таким, программа работает. Но преподаватель сказал, сделать так, чтобы матрица объявлялась в главной программе, только потом передавалась в процедуру.
Я не знаю как это сделать, помогите, пожалуйста.

-
-
01.10.2011 в 15:22-
-
01.10.2011 в 15:23{
int i,j;
for(i=0;i<n;i++)
и т.д.
}
-
-
01.10.2011 в 15:55Multiple declaration for 'A'.
В чем может быть ошибка?
-
-
01.10.2011 в 16:34-
-
01.10.2011 в 16:49void main(void) { int n,i,A; ... ; mat(n,A); ... }
Плохо во всем этом разбираюсь.
Я сделала так, где может быть ошибка?
-
-
01.10.2011 в 17:10-
-
01.10.2011 в 17:19Я не правильно распределяла динамическую память.
В первом случае она работала, а уже когда надо передавать матрицу в функцию она не работала.